No-Vig Formula Calculations for Multi-Outcome NFL Futures
Picture a two-horse race with both runners priced at 10-to-11 in fractional terms. That implies each runner has a 52.4 per cent chance of winning. Add the two together and you get 104.8 per cent. The 4.8 per cent over 100 is the bookmaker’s margin — the overround. To devig, you divide each individual implied probability by the total. So 52.4 divided by 104.8 gives you 50 per cent, which is the true fair price for either runner. That is the whole formula. It scales identically from a two-way market to a 32-team Super Bowl board, with one caveat I will get to in a moment.
The formula in plain steps: convert every price on the board to implied probability, sum all the implied probabilities, then divide each individual probability by the total. The result is each outcome’s “fair” price — what it would be if the bookmaker took no margin. Compare that to the actual price the bookmaker is offering and you can see immediately which outcomes are priced above their fair value and which are priced below it.
One thing I want UK punters to remember: this calculation assumes the bookmaker has correctly assessed the underlying probabilities and is taking an even slice of margin off each one. That is a strong assumption on game lines and a much weaker one on futures, especially on the longshots at the bottom of the board. The fair price you get from devigging is a useful benchmark, not a divine truth. Treat it as one input among several.
Worked example: a 32-team Super Bowl board
Let me walk you through a fictional Super Bowl board to make the maths concrete. I will use round numbers so the working stays clean. Imagine the board shows the Chiefs at 9-to-2 (implied 18.2 per cent), the Eagles at 6-to-1 (14.3 per cent), the Bills at 7-to-1 (12.5 per cent), and so on down to the long-priced bottom three teams at 250-to-1 each (0.4 per cent apiece). Add up all 32 implied probabilities and you get something close to 135 per cent for a typical Super Bowl outright market. That is the famous 20-50 per cent overround you read about on futures boards — and 35 per cent overround is a fairly mid-range number for this market.
Now apply the devig. Chiefs: 18.2 divided by 135 equals 13.5 per cent fair probability, which converts to roughly 13-to-2 in fractional or 7.4 in decimal. Eagles: 14.3 divided by 135 equals 10.6 per cent, or roughly 17-to-2. Bills: 12.5 divided by 135 equals 9.3 per cent, or 10-to-1. The longshots at 250-to-1: 0.4 divided by 135 equals 0.3 per cent fair, which converts to roughly 333-to-1. Note how much further the longshots move than the favourites — that is the structural pattern I want you to internalise.
The trader’s takeaway is that on a heavily overpriced board, the longshots get hit hardest by the devig. The fair price on a 250-to-1 team might be 350-to-1 or longer, which means longshot positions on Super Bowl outrights almost never offer genuine value at the headline price. The favourites and second-tier contenders, by contrast, move much less when devigged, which is where the relative value tends to sit if it exists at all.
Worked example: a 25-name MVP board
The MVP board is smaller and behaves slightly differently. A typical UK MVP futures market lists about 25 named candidates plus a “field” or “any other player” option. Let me run a quick devig. The favourite at 5-to-2 implies 28.6 per cent. The second favourite at 9-to-2 implies 18.2 per cent. The third at 13-to-2 implies 13.3 per cent. Continue down the board and sum: you typically end up between 125 and 130 per cent on a UK MVP market, slightly lower overround than Super Bowl because the candidate pool is smaller and the favourites carry more probability weight.
Devigging the favourite: 28.6 divided by 128 equals 22.3 per cent fair, which converts to roughly 7-to-2 — meaningfully longer than the headline 5-to-2 you were shown. The second favourite: 18.2 divided by 128 equals 14.2 per cent, or about 6-to-1 fair against a headline of 9-to-2. The mid-board names move proportionally less, and the longshots get hit hardest just as on the Super Bowl board.
The MVP-specific implication is that the heavy chalk on this market is almost always overpriced relative to its fair value. If your model gives a candidate roughly a 25 per cent chance of winning and the bookmaker has them at 5-to-2, the bookmaker is implying a probability that exceeds your model — they are overpricing the chalk. That sounds tempting until you remember that the bookmaker has access to better data than you do; the devig is just telling you the market has built in margin, not that the favourite is wrong.
Three pitfalls of no-vig pricing on long-tail markets
The first pitfall is that bookmakers do not always take an even margin slice across all outcomes. On longshot bands, the margin slice is typically larger; on the favourite, smaller. A naive devig that assumes equal margin distribution will over-correct longshots and under-correct favourites. The fix is to use proportional devigging, which is what the calculation I walked through actually does, but to mentally adjust for the fact that the true fair price on longshots may be even longer than the proportional devig suggests.
The second pitfall is that some outcomes on futures markets are not strictly independent. On NFL win totals across the league, for example, two divisional rivals’ totals are correlated — one winning more games typically means the other winning fewer. The devig of a multi-team total board does not capture that correlation, and ignoring it can lead to false-positive value signals.
The third pitfall is mid-season removal of outcomes. When a team is eliminated from Super Bowl contention in week 8, the futures market repositions and the overround compresses on the surviving teams. Devigging a mid-season Super Bowl board gives different results than devigging the preseason board, and treating those two calculations as equivalent is a mistake I see UK punters make all the time. Each devig is a snapshot, not a permanent fair price.
Putting fair value into a UK staking plan
The disciplined punter uses no-vig pricing as a filter, not as a buy signal. If the bookmaker has the Chiefs at 9-to-2 and your devig says fair value is 13-to-2, that does not mean you should rush to back the Chiefs at 9-to-2 — it means the headline price is honest within a normal margin range. Genuine value appears when the bookmaker’s offered price is longer than your devig suggests it should be, which can happen when other punters’ action has pushed a particular team’s price out of line with the underlying probability. Those moments are rare but real, and a punter who runs devig regularly is the one who spots them.
